Columbia-Princeton Probability Day is free to register. Speakers include Davar Khoshnevisan from the University of Utah, Fraydoun Rezakhanlou from UC Berkley, Prasad Tetali from the Georgia Institute of Technology, and Bálint Virág from the University of Toronto.
